JOHESU Suspends Ministry Picketing as Tinubu Forms Committee on CONHESS

The Joint Health Sector Union (JOHESU) has halted its picketing of the Ministry of Health following the intervention of a high-level committee set up by Tinubu. This move comes after JOHESU and other healthcare professional associations began an indefinite nationwide strike due to the government's failure to implement salary adjustments.
The committee, including governors and labor representatives, aims to address the longstanding demand for CONHESS adjustments. JOHESU expressed cautious optimism, signaling a temporary respite in industrial action pending the committee's outcomes.
